Hello, Which sentence sounds better to you and can you detect any nuances? Here it is: - The builders have been working on this project for two months now. When will they be finished/finish? I don't think "...will they finish" is wrong, but it looks somewhat bare to me. I think both sentences are acceptable. What do you think?

Top answer
Both are fine and common. The first is a condition while the second is an action. I prefer (slightly) the action.
